BRIDGEVIEW, Ill. -- The Revolution concluded last season feeling demoralized but physically strong. The team started this season without five starters from its MLS Cup penalty-kicks defeat against Houston, but was greatly encouraged despite a 1-0 loss to the Chicago Fire last night.
